Masters of the Craft
At the heart of every cathedral stood the master mason, one of the most respected craftsmen in medieval society. He was far more than a builder. Acting as architect, engineer, surveyor, and project manager, he oversaw every stage of construction, from the first foundation stone to the highest vault.
Working with little more than wooden models, chalk lines, measuring rods, and geometric principles, master masons designed buildings that still stand hundreds of years later. Their understanding of balance, proportion, and structural forces was remarkable, especially considering they had no formal engineering textbooks or modern calculations.
Beneath them worked teams of apprentices, journeymen, stonecutters, sculptors, and labourers. Cathedral construction was a collaborative effort, with each generation passing its knowledge to the next.
Tools of Stone and Wood
The medieval toolbox was surprisingly simple, yet in skilled hands it became extraordinarily effective. Mallets and chisels shaped rough stone into delicate tracery, sculpted figures, and towering columns, while plumb lines, levels, and wooden compasses ensured remarkable precision.
The greatest challenge was lifting enormous blocks of stone. For this, builders relied on treadwheel cranes, giant wooden wheels powered by workers walking inside them. These ingenious machines could raise stones weighing several tonnes, allowing cathedrals to climb ever higher towards the sky.
Though primitive by modern standards, these tools enabled medieval craftsmen to achieve feats of engineering that continue to astonish architects today.
The Symphony of Crafts
Cathedral building was never about stone alone. Carpenters raised timber frames for roofs and intricate scaffolding that enabled masons to climb higher. Blacksmiths forged clamps, nails, and fittings to bind wood and stone together. Glaziers transformed sand and fire into stained glass, filling cathedrals with radiant colour.
Each trade spoke its own language, yet together they formed a symphony that could last for centuries before reaching completion.
Faith Written in Geometry
Medieval builders believed that geometry reflected the order of creation itself. Circles symbolised perfection, triangles represented the Holy Trinity, and carefully balanced proportions expressed harmony between heaven and earth.
Construction therefore became more than an engineering challenge. Every arch, vault, and window carried symbolic meaning, transforming the cathedral into what many historians have described as a Bible written in stone.
To carve, measure, and build was therefore not simply manual labour. For many craftsmen, it was an act of worship.
Could We Build A Cathedral Today?
Medieval cathedrals continue to surprise modern engineers. While today's builders possess cranes, computers, laser surveying, and advanced machinery, recreating a Gothic cathedral using only medieval techniques would still require extraordinary skill.
Experimental archaeology projects, including the construction of Guédelon Castle in France, have shown just how demanding traditional building methods really were. Craftsmen using hand tools and medieval techniques have rediscovered the remarkable precision, patience, and knowledge required to shape stone without modern technology.
The greatest achievement of medieval builders was not simply that they completed these vast churches. It was that so many still stand, centuries after the last stone was laid.
